President Donald Trump makes History as he becomes the very first sitting President to visit North Korea, ably led by his counterpart, Kim Jung Un.

The state media which is heavily controlled and has portrayed the United States as its most hated enemy according to many news sources this time around had almost glowing things to say about the U.S President.

North Korea and the United States have been going back and forth over a nuclear deal with the Asian country which seemed to have plateaued earlier in this year, however, it seems things have fallen back in line.

Initially, President Trump had planned to just say ‘Hello’ and shake hands at the Demilitarized Zone, but surprisingly after a brief handshake and a very bright smile from the North Korean Leader, he invited President Trump to step over the DMZ into North Korea and the South Korean Leader, Moon Jae In in a three-way gathering.

The State Media referred to the meeting as an amazing event and also reported Kim Jong Un to have said that “good personal relations with President Trump that made such a dramatic meeting possible at just a day’s notice”.
